Warning Signs You Need Shower Leak Water Removal
Catching shower leaks early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s. Here are some war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ent, unpleasant odor in your shower or bathroom, it may be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t ignore it, call our team to investigate and repair the issue before it’s too late.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a shower leak. If you notice any water spots or discoloration, don’t delay, call our team to assess and repair the issue.
Increased Water Bills
If your water bills are suddenly higher than usual, it may be a sign of a hidden leak. Our team can help you detect and repair the issue before it causes further damage.

Shower Leak Water Removal Cost in Princeton, KS
The cost of shower leak water removal in Princeton, KS can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Here are some estimated costs for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essing and Containing the Leak |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of leak |
| Extracting Water and Drying the Area |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, amount of water damage |
| Repairing and Replacing Damaged Materials |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size and type of damaged materials, complexity of repair |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ting the Area |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, level of contamination |
| Re-grouting and Re-caulking |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, complexity of repair |
